Ratings for the week of August 22, 2011

Ratings for the week August 22, 2011 - August 26, 2011

8PM^
Adults 25-54
FOX691600
CNN290600
MSNBC176400
HLN168200
9PM^
Adults 25-54
FOX527800
CNN289000
MSNBC274000
HLN139800
10PM^
Adults 25-54
FOX438600
CNN356000
MSNBC225000
HLN114400

^ Courtesy Nielsen Media Research; Demographics where noted; Live + Same Day (LS) Fast Track Nationals.
